What does a Waking Night Support Worker do?
As a Waking Night Support Worker you will be expected to provide an outstanding level of support that will enormously contribute to the people we support, living a more comfortable, dignified, liberated and happy life.
Personal care – supporting individuals to bed at their chosen time, carrying out regular checks and supporting them with toileting as required.
Light household tasks as the people we support sleep such as ironing, cleaning, updating supported offered on our digital systems.
Ensuring the safety of the house is maintained.
Getting the people we support ready for the day ahead.
